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
765204 354997982 837005 3546
294781470 30440 054011
294781470 30440 054011
7385192458 26 197
All about undefined
Interested in learning more?
294781470 30440 054011
7385192458 26 197
See more
2740571060 19656105 766236
2074450 18 21089912357
See more
9663615 12372522832
59195744 09 2200908922 33121425517 95903
See more